Output 25681ca962c2895ba7cbe0774f12ae21afdb48ade0ac7b2fbae391bce12de2f5:0

value
762964
script pubkey
OP_0 OP_PUSHBYTES_20 144b7946e61461de767dd7027a337caa46b48d47
address
bc1qz39hj3hxz3sauana6up85vmu4frtfr288pkxxs
transaction
25681ca962c2895ba7cbe0774f12ae21afdb48ade0ac7b2fbae391bce12de2f5
confirmations
198584
spent
true